Alot of fab, I have changed motor mount setup twice also built 2 oilpans and modified the craddle twice getting engine lower due to vr6 is a tall engine. As for wiring this will be second time with haltech this time going to attempt electronic boost controled hooked to abs sensor front and rear to drop boost if wheel speed higher rear to front to limit wheel spin when needed I have a efi tuner says he can set up.
